def extract_code_from_element(element: ET.Element) -> EncodedValue:
"""
Extract code from text value from an element in the XML structure
:param element:
:return:
"""
if element is not None:
return EncodedValue(code=extract_text_from_element(element=element),
value=extract_text_from_element(element=element))

def parse_xml_manifestation(xml_manifestation: XMLManifestation) -> ET.Element:
"""
Parsing XML manifestation and getting the root
:return:
"""
xml_manifestation_content = xml_manifestation.object_data
return ET.fromstring(xml_manifestation_content)


def normalised_namespaces_from_xml_manifestation(xml_manifestation: XMLManifestation) -> Dict:
"""
Get normalised namespaces from XML manifestation
:return:
"""
namespaces = dict([node for _, node in ET.iterparse(source=StringIO(xml_manifestation.object_data),
events=['start-ns'])])

namespaces[MANIFESTATION_NAMESPACE_KEY] = namespaces.pop("") if "" in namespaces.keys() else ""

tmp_dict = namespaces.copy()
items = tmp_dict.items()
for key, value in items:
if value.endswith(NUTS_NAMESPACE_KEY):
namespaces[NUTS_NAMESPACE_KEY] = namespaces.pop(key)

if "nuts" not in namespaces.keys():
namespaces.update({NUTS_NAMESPACE_KEY: "no_nuts"})

return namespaces
